Photons:
Light is composed of photons which carry energy. The photons carried with sunlight are what are converted into electrical energy using a photovoltaic panel.
Polycrystalline:
There are actually several different types of solar panels on the market. Polycrystalline panels are created through a casting process which creates multiple silicon crystals inside of a mold. This process is quite inexpensive, but results in lowered efficiency because of increased resistance in between the grain boundaries.
Monocrystalline:
In the monocrystalline structure, the silicon is formed into a single crystal. As a result, these cells are very efficient, although they do cost more to make. These are some of the most commonly produces solar cells around.

Modules:
A module is a collection of smaller solar cells which combine to form a full panel. These panels are protected by glass exteriors, are rigid and easy to move around. Multiple panels are connected together to create a full system.
